New electrical gremlin. Following a disconnect of the battery I cannot set the clock. I can set the date part of it but not the time. It lets me change the digits but as soon as you hit the accept button it reverts back to the wrong time. Any ideas guys?

I had the same issue, I unticked the use gps/timebase option and it then set fine. You could always use the interior light buttons to set the oval clock to the right time

I have to set my QP GTS clock at 44 mins past the hour. It lets me change the hour, but not the minutes. Hence my once-an-hour oportunity.
